Browse Source

* manually merged part of d8021a11029990117503179f27e8b9af6418d32c that prohibits later merges

marcoonthegit 3 years ago
parent
commit
bd4b14a28b
1 changed files with 1 additions and 1 deletions
  1. 1 1
      rtl/bsd/bunxsysc.inc

+ 1 - 1
rtl/bsd/bunxsysc.inc

@@ -376,7 +376,7 @@ end;
 
 function __pipe_call(sysnr:TSysParam):TSysResult; {$ifdef cpui386}oldfpccall{$endif} external name 'FPC_DOSYS0';
 
-{$if defined(freebsd) or defined (dragonfly)}
+{$if (defined(freebsd) or defined (dragonfly)) and (defined(CPUi386) or defined(CPUX86_64))}
   {$define PIPE_RESULT_IN_EAX_AND_EDX}
 {$endif}
 Function FPpipe(var fildes : tfildes):cint;